答复: [ADMIN] sql to grant privilege on sequence

From: "liuyuanyuan" <liuyuanyuangogo(at)gmail(dot)com>
To: "'Guillaume Lelarge'" <guillaume(at)lelarge(dot)info>
Cc: <pgsql-admin(at)postgresql(dot)org>
Subject: 答复: [ADMIN] sql to grant privilege on sequence
Date: 2014-07-14 09:31:01
Message-ID: 020f01cf9f46$5fff2ec0$1ffd8c40$@gmail.com
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-admin

Thanks Guillaume! Thanks for your reply !

Now that, I got the reason.

I knew GRANT ON TABLE still works for sequence, but I think use GRANT ON SEQUENCE

in pgAdmin3 of newer version maybe much better. Because GRANT ON SEQUENCE is more clear,

and maybe that’s why developers create this syntax especially for sequence.

That’s only a suggestion, looking forward to hearing from you later~~

Regards !

Yours,

Jasmine

发件人: Guillaume Lelarge [mailto:guillaume(at)lelarge(dot)info]
发送时间: 2014年7月14日 16:50
收件人: liuyuanyuan
抄送: pgsql-admin(at)postgresql(dot)org
主题: Re: [ADMIN] sql to grant privilege on sequence

Le 14 juil. 2014 08:20, "liuyuanyuan" <liuyuanyuangogo(at)gmail(dot)com <mailto:liuyuanyuangogo(at)gmail(dot)com> > a écrit :
>
> Hi, Hackers!
>
> I got a question about sequence SQL of pgadmin3 , such as pgAdmin3 of PostgreSQL9.3.
>
> I found when I GRANT privilege on sequence by pgAdmin3 tool, it’s always show me sql like:
>
> GRANT SELECT, UPDATE ON TABLE sequence_name TO ….
>
> Rather than:
>
> GRANT SELECT, UPDATE ON SEQUENCE sequence_name TO ….
>
>
>
> For example:
>
> When I use pgAdmin3 TO create a sequence, I input SEQUENCE NAME – seq1 ,and add privilege SELECT to public,
>
> Then the SQL shows: GRANT .. ON TABLE …
>
>
>
>
>
> I checked the documentation of PostgreSQL 9.3 (see http://www.postgresql.org/docs/9.3/interactive/sql-grant.html),
>
> Then I know the privileges grant on sequence are only a part of that on table.
>
> Then I want to know, why to use GRANT ON TABLE ? why not to use GRANT ON SEQUENCE ?
>

Because that was the way to do it before 8.2 iirc. And it still works. Nevertheless I'll look into it.

In response to

Responses

Browse pgsql-admin by date

  From Date Subject
Next Message John Scalia 2014-07-14 13:57:00 Re: WAL segment management on a standby
Previous Message Guillaume Lelarge 2014-07-14 08:49:48 Re: sql to grant privilege on sequence